Time-Lapse Incubation for Embryo Culture - Morphokinetics and Environmental Stability

Start date: October 2016
Phase: N/A
Study type: Interventional

Embryo culture and selection has been a continuous challenge in evolution since the birth of In Vitro Fertilization (IVF). Traditionally, embryo quality and its presumed suitability for transfer were assessed based on morphologic features. However, the consensus as to the optimal time points for embryo assessment and as to 'preferable' characteristics have been challenging. Alongside this has been the challenge of achieving balance between multiple points of assessment, yet stabilizing the embryo environment for growth. In standard incubation, each new morphological assessment of embryos in culture theoretically creates an additional disruption to culture. Most recently, time-lapse incubators (TLI) have been introduced as a novel embryo culture system attempting to limit culture disturbances. These incubators have been integrated with digital imaging, allowing for a substantial limitation in embryo handling and environmental disturbances. They have also introduced new morphokinetic parameters to embryo assessment and to optimizing selection of embryos. Thus far, a limited number of studies have examined the clinical outcomes and value of time lapse monitoring systems versus the more ubiquitous incubators (e.g. multichamber) for reproductive outcomes. In particular, the isolated value of morphokinetics in embryo assessment and of this new stable culture environment in TLI are still in question. The objectives of this study are to prospectively assess and compare fertility outcomes when embryos are cultured in the TLI system versus more traditional bench incubators (BI). We will specifically assess the added value of the closed and isolated TLI compared to BI on reproductive outcomes, as well as the value of morphokinetic grading in IVF.

Acupuncture for Acute Viral Lower Respiratory Infection in Hospitalized Children

Start date: June 2016
Phase: N/A
Study type: Interventional

Acute viral respiratory infections are among the most common causes of hospitalization in the pediatric population. The usual presentation of viral respiratory tract infections (VRTI) includes fever, malaise, wheezing and or coughing, rhinorrhea and loss of appetite. Up to 50% of children will have at least one viral-induced wheezing illness by school age. Currently treatment of VRTI is essentially supportive and no specific and efficient treatments are known. Given the lack of effective medications, current treatment for severe viral lower respiratory tract infection (LRTI) in infants relies on supportive measures only. These measures include supplementation of oxygen, monitoring of apnea, nasal/gastric tube feeding or intravenous fluids, and, if required, respiratory support with nasal bi-level positive-airway pressure. VTRI therefore represent an important unmet need for improved treatment strategies. Acupuncture's effect on has also been studied. Acupuncture has been shown to be a safe and effective in various respiratory tract inflammations. A review published in 2011 have found that acupuncture is safe for pediatric patients. Acupuncture's effect on acute viral induced wheezing and cough in hospitalized children has yet to be studied. Since the current standard of care is supportive care only, using acupuncture as an additional treatment may provide benefit in reducing wheezing, respiratory distress, and shorten hospitalization.

Direct Oral Anticoagulants Pharmacodynamics in Octogenarian Patients With Atrial Fibrillation

Start date: November 2015
Phase:
Study type: Observational

Background: The incidence of atrial fibrillation(AF) increases substantially with age and it is estimated that more than one third of AF patients are octogenarians. Direct oral anticoagulants (DOACs) were found favorable compared to warfarin with respect to efficacy and safety ( bleeding) across wide range of ages. Nevertheless, the rates of bleeding among elderly patients were shown to increase substantially with all anticoagulants. Dose-adjustments of DOAC are not universally performed among patients older than 80 years old and currently there is paucity of data regarding the actual drugs level among these patients. Accordingly, the investigators sought to investigate the drug levels of the different DOACs among "real world" octogenarians who receiving guideline-recommended dosage. Methods: A cross sectional, prospective study of 120 hospitalized and ambulatory patients who are treated with DOACs for AF. DOACs blood levels with be compared between octogenarians (n=70) and younger patient group ( age≤70 year-old; n=50).The cohort will include: 1)Sixty patients on APIXABAN: 40 octogenarians and 20 younger than 70 years, 2)Forty patients on RIVAROXABAN: 20 octogenarians and 20 younger than 70 years, and 3) Twenty patients treated with DABIGATRAN: 10 octogenarians and 10 younger than 70 years. DOACs Pharmacodynamic analysis will be performed using commercial kits for diluted thrombin time(DTT) and anti-factor Xa activity (AFXa). Drug level will be measured at steady state( through levels) and at Tmax after at least 4 days of complete adherence for DOAC consumption. Study End-Points:The study main objectives are: 1) DOACs levels in octogenarians in comparison to patients younger than 70 years and 2)percentage of patients, in each group, who have target DTT or AFXa ( predicted) at steady state. Potential significance of the study: The results of the study may provide new data on DOACs levels in octogenarians and thus would either support current recommendations or set the ground for further studies aim to optimize DOACs dosage in this vulnerable population.
